It's cold. It's raining. You're exhausted. You need sleep... but where to find it? Sleepwalking is a game about hostile architecture and social alienation. Travel through a hostile, dreary town and find a place to rest. Talk to the locals, examine your surroundings, and try to fall asleep wherever you can find some peace and quiet.
